Understanding Quarry Conveyor Rollers An Essential Component for Efficient Material Handling


In the realm of quarry operations, the transportation of materials is a crucial aspect of achieving productivity and efficiency. One of the most critical components in this process is the conveyor system, particularly the conveyor rollers. Quarry conveyor rollers play an indispensable role in facilitating the movement of aggregates, stones, gravel, and other materials from one point to another. This article delves into the significance of conveyor rollers in quarry settings, exploring their types, functions, maintenance, and impact on overall operational efficiency.


The Role of Conveyor Rollers in Quarries


Conveyor rollers are cylindrical components that support and guide conveyor belts. They enable the seamless transfer of materials along the conveyor system, reducing manual labor and enhancing speed. In quarries, where heavy loads and harsh environments are the norm, robust and reliable conveyor rollers are essential to maintain productivity.


Quarry conveyor rollers can be found in various configurations, including trough rollers, return rollers, and impact rollers. Each type serves a specific purpose, contributing to the overall functionality of the conveyor system. Trough rollers are designed to form a V shape, holding the belt in place and preventing material spillage. Return rollers, on the other hand, support the empty belt as it returns to the loading point, while impact rollers help cushion the load at transfer points, reducing wear and tear on the belt.


Types of Conveyor Rollers


1. Trough Rollers Trough rollers are primarily used to support the carrying side of the belt. Their construction typically involves a series of rollers set at a specific angle, which helps in forming a trough that keeps the transported material contained. This design not only minimizes material loss but also enhances belt stability, especially in inclined conveyor systems.


2. Return Rollers These rollers are located on the return side of the conveyor belt. They provide support for the belt when it is not carrying any material, ensuring that it remains tensioned and aligned. This is crucial for maintaining the efficiency of the conveyor system and prolonging the life of both the belt and the rollers.

3. Impact Rollers Positioned at the loading zones, impact rollers absorb the shock from heavy material loads that hit the belt. Their robust construction helps to dissipate energy and reduce the likelihood of belt damage, contributing to reduced downtime and maintenance costs.


4. Specialized Rollers Depending on the specific needs of a quarry operation, there are also specialized rollers designed for unique applications. For instance, self-cleaning rollers help prevent material buildup, while inclined rollers accommodate steep angles in conveyor layouts.


Maintenance of Conveyor Rollers


Maintaining conveyor rollers is essential to ensure the efficiency and longevity of the entire conveyor system. Regular inspection and maintenance practices should include checking for signs of wear, alignment, and lubrication. Rollers that show signs of deterioration, such as rust or structural damage, should be replaced promptly to prevent unexpected breakdowns that could disrupt operations.


Taking a proactive approach to maintenance not only enhances the service life of the rollers but also minimizes the risk of costly production losses. Implementing a routine maintenance schedule that includes cleaning, lubrication, and alignment checks will ensure that the conveyor system operates at peak performance.


The Impact on Operational Efficiency


The efficiency of a quarry operation is heavily influenced by the performance of its conveyor system, and in turn, the condition of its conveyor rollers. High-quality rollers can significantly reduce energy consumption and increase load capacity, ultimately contributing to higher throughput and profitability. Moreover, reliable conveyor rollers lead to less downtime due to maintenance issues, allowing for smoother operations and consistent material handling.


In conclusion, quarry conveyor rollers are a vital component in the landscape of material transportation within quarries. Understanding their various types, functions, and maintenance requirements is crucial for quarry operators aiming to optimize their systems. By investing in quality rollers and adhering to regular maintenance practices, quarries can ensure operational efficiency, reduce costs, and maintain a competitive edge in the industry. Whether for transporting aggregates, stone, or gravel, the role of conveyor rollers cannot be understated in the quest for effective quarry management.
